Brief summary
Objective: To test the sensitivity of a proprietary novel filtration device designed to capture and concentrate circulating tumor cells (CTCs).

Eligibility
Inclusion criteria
* Age \> 18 years of age * Written informed consent obtained * Confirmed diagnosis of stage 2-4 breast, prostate, or colorectal cancer, (OR) no prior history of cancer * Stage 2-4 treatment naive, metastatic, secondary, and recurrent cancer patients * Able to undergo blood collection prior to initiation of chemotherapy treatment, (OR) able to provide blood sample if subject is a non-cancer control subject
Exclusion criteria
* Patients unable to understand the research protocol and/or provide informed consent. * Patients with known immunodeficiency, or pregnancy.
